What forklift is used for narrow aisles?

When it comes to operating in confined spaces or tight narrow aisles, choosing the right forklift is crucial to ensure safety and maximize efficiency. Forklifts are indispensable in warehouses, logistics centers, and distribution facilities for material handling purposes. However, not all forklifts are designed to navigate narrow spaces easily. This article explores the different types of forklifts specifically engineered for narrow aisles and their advantages in such environments.

1. Reach forklifts:

Reach forklifts, also known as narrow-aisle forklifts, are the most common choice for operating in limited spaces. These forklifts are designed with a sleek design and increased maneuverability to navigate tight aisles effortlessly. One of the key features of reach forklifts is their ability to extend both the forks and the mast forward, allowing them to pick up loads and stack them in high-rack storage systems. With their unique design, reach forklifts are perfect for warehouses with narrow aisles.

2. Very narrow aisle (VNA) forklifts:

VNA forklifts are specifically designed for extremely narrow aisles, typically ranging between 2.5 to 2.9 meters wide. They are also known as turret trucks because they can rotate their masts and forks independently, allowing them to pick up loads in narrow spaces and then turn and drive in the opposite direction without needing to turn the whole forklift. VNA forklifts possess exceptional maneuverability and have the advantage of maximizing warehouse space utilization by operating in very tight areas.

3. Articulated forklifts:

Articulated forklifts, also called bendi or flexi forklifts, are suitable for narrow aisles and congested spaces. The unique feature of these forklifts is their articulated chassis, which allows them to bend in the middle, providing enhanced maneuverability. By having the ability to pivot, they can operate in narrow aisles with ease. Articulated forklifts are especially suitable for warehouses with irregular layouts where conventional forklifts may struggle to navigate.

4. Order picker forklifts:

Order picker forklifts are a versatile choice when it comes to narrow aisle operations. They are primarily designed for manual order picking from shelves or racks at various heights. These forklifts feature an elevated platform that allows the operator to access inventory easily. Furthermore, the forks on order picker forklifts can be lifted to the required height, eliminating the need for operators to climb up and down continually. They ensure efficient order picking while occupying minimal space in narrow aisles.

In conclusion, choosing the right forklift for narrow aisles depends on the specific requirements and layout of the warehouse or facility. Reach forklifts, designed for general narrow aisle applications, offer excellent maneuverability and the ability to stack loads in high-rack systems. Very narrow aisle forklifts, also known as turret trucks, provide exceptional maneuverability in extremely tight spaces, maximizing the utilization of warehouse space. Articulated forklifts offer increased flexibility, making them ideal for warehouses with irregular layouts. Finally, order picker forklifts excel in manual order picking tasks within narrow aisles while optimizing efficiency. It is crucial to analyze the aisle width, load requirements, and other operational factors to select the most suitable forklift model. By choosing the appropriate forklift for narrow aisles, businesses can enhance productivity, improve safety, and optimize storage space utilization in their material handling operations.
